| Underground Storage Tank Program Farm and Residential Heating Oil Tank Removal Grants Click here for information on loans Fiscal Year 2012 restored, emergencies taking priority Funding for the grant program has been put on hold for the foreseeable future, possibly the remainder of this fiscal year. As the demand for this program has grown we have been forced to look at and reevaluate the guidelines for qualification. The goal of the program continues to be to assist as many Vermonters as possible, however, there is a requirement that lower income applicants receive priority. Given these facts there will be no grants provided to households with income greater than $75,000. The amount of the grant will depend upon income, up to $2000 is possible for households meeting the guidelines below; incomes greater than outlined below may still qualify for funding. If you are found eligible to receive more than the $1000 grant you will be asked to show some effort at keeping cost reasonable, a mimimun of three, competitive, bids is required.
In addition to the application form applicants must provide: proof of home ownership (a property tax bill or deed), and full household income. Income should be demonstrated via a Federal Income tax filing (1040, EZ, A) where possible, SSI statements or other forms of proof are acceptable when Federal Income tax forms are not filed. The Petroleum Cleanup Fund (PCF) offers grants to residential tank owners towards the removal, replacement, or upgrade of underground storage tanks (USTs) used to heat a residence located in Vermont. The PCF also offers grants to tank owners towards the removal, replacement, or upgrade of aboveground storage tanks (ASTs) used to heat a residence located in Vermont. The Department of Environmental Conservation may grant up to $2000 per applicant. The grant program covers USTs and aboveground storage tanks (ASTs) and is capped at $300,000 per fiscal year (July 1 to June 30). The new application is the same for both
AST and UST - please indicate at the top of the application what kind
of tank you are REMOVING. The
grant application for UST removal requires that a site assessment be
performed - otherwise the process is identical.
